A Historical Context: The Influence of Past Floods

To understand the devastation of the 2022 floods, one must first appreciate the context provided by previous disasters. The catastrophic floods of 2010 had a lasting influence on Swat Valley, setting the stage for the events of 2022. The river's natural course was altered, leading to increased vulnerability for communities that continued to settle in high-risk areas. Despite a law enacted in 2002 prohibiting construction near riverbanks, many buildings were rebuilt in the same locations, laying the groundwork for future calamities.

The 2022 floods began with persistent rainfall from August 22 to 26, triggering a sequence of events that included debris flows from tributaries, which not only increased sediment transport but also caused the river to change its course dramatically. The implications of these changes were severe, resulting in flooding that affected approximately 33 million people across Pakistan, with Swat Valley being one of the hardest-hit regions.

The Human-Nature Conflict and Future Implications

The aftermath of the floods revealed a stark reality: the conflict between human habitation and natural processes is escalating. With a growing population and increasing pressure to occupy vulnerable areas, the risk of future disasters is heightened. The floods of 2022 were exacerbated by bank erosion and sediment deposition, causing significant changes to the riverbed. In some areas, the riverbed elevation reached the same level as surrounding infrastructure, increasing the potential for flooding even with minor rainfall.

The residual risk remains alarmingly high, as many structures are now precariously close to the eroded riverbanks. This reality is further compounded by the degradation of local landscapes and forests, driven by overuse and inadequate reforestation efforts. As the environment continues to deteriorate, the likelihood of severe flooding events increases, potentially leading to more frequent and intense damage.

Actionable Advice for Disaster Risk Reduction

In light of the findings from the flood event analysis, several actionable strategies can be implemented to enhance resilience and reduce the risk of future disasters in Swat Valley:

  1. Strengthen Community Awareness and Capacity Building: Education and training programs should be established to raise awareness about flood risks and disaster preparedness. Engaging local communities, particularly in high-risk areas, can foster a culture of resilience and proactive planning.

  2. Implement Comprehensive Risk Mapping: Utilizing technology for multiple hazard risk mapping can help identify areas at high, medium, or low risk. This data is crucial for effective land use planning and can guide future construction efforts away from vulnerable zones.

  3. Enhance Infrastructure Resilience: Ongoing restoration efforts should prioritize the construction of flood-proof infrastructure, including pedestrian bridges, roads, and essential services. Collaboration between local governments and international aid organizations can facilitate the development of sustainable and resilient structures.
